Problems solved by technology

However, the above-mentioned zoom device that realizes zooming by changing the actual distance between the lens groups is inconvenient to assemble because of its many components and complicated structure.
In addition, since this kind of zoom is achieved by actually moving the front and rear lens frames, during the movement process, the phenomenon of relative eccentricity of the front and rear lens groups is prone to occur.

[0013] see figure 1 , The zoom device of the present invention includes a first lens 1 , a second lens 2 , a first reflection element 3 , a second reflection element 4 , a total reflection element 5 and an image sensing element 6 . The total reflection element 5 is located between the first lens 1 and the second lens 2, the first reflection element 3 and the second reflection element 4 are located on both sides of the total reflection element 5, from the image side to the object side, and the image sensing element 6 is located at the first 2 lenses 2 rear.

[0014] The first lens 1 includes a first lens group 12 and a first lens barrel 14, and the second lens 2 includes a second lens group 22 and a second lens barrel 24, wherein the first lens group 12 and the second lens group 22 are respectively arranged on the second Inside the first lens barrel 14 and the second lens barrel 24 .

【Technical field】 [0001] The present invention relates to a zooming device and method. 【Background technique】 [0002] Along with the continuous development of digital technology, digital cameras have been widely used by people, especially variable-focus digital cameras are more and more favored by consumers. [0003] Please refer to image 3 , Chinese Patent No. 01122817.2 discloses a zoom device for a zoom camera, which includes a lens barrel 61, threaded rings 62, 64, guide rings 63, 65, inner rotating body 66, rear lens frame 67, front lens frame 51, mounted on Lens group (not labeled), front guide frame 68 and zoom ring 69 etc. on the lens frame.
